The Core Mechanics of the Chicken Road Experience
The fundamental principle of the chicken road is deceptively simple. Players begin with a small wager and incrementally increase it with each successful step the chicken takes. The longer the chicken continues, the larger the potential payoff becomes. However, a single misstep – colliding with an obstacle – results in the loss of all accumulated winnings. This core loop creates a compelling sense of tension and excitement. It’s a game about edge management, understanding where the limits are and respecting the boundaries.
The obstacles encountered on the chicken road are varied and unpredictable. They might include falling logs, speeding cars, or even mischievous foxes. The game’s algorithms ensure that these obstacles appear in a randomized sequence preventing players from easily memorizing patterns and predicting future challenges. This keeps each playthrough fresh and challenging, thus, promoting replayability.

The Psychology of Quit Points
One of the greats challenges of the chicken road isn’t navigating the obstacles but knowing when to stop. The “quit point” – the moment when you cash out your winnings – is critical. Greed can easily lead players to push their luck too far, resulting in the loss of everything. Establishing a clear exit strategy before starting the game is essential. It’s about recognizing when you’ve achieved a satisfactory gain and resisting the temptation to chase ever-increasing rewards. This is by far the most important advice to offer any player.
Many veteran players use a specific percentage-based formula to calculate their quit points. For example, they might set a goal to cash out when their winnings reach 200% of their initial wager. This provides a predetermined target and helps curb impulsive decisions. Equally important is sticking to your set quit point if you are experiencing a losing streak. It’s better to cut your losses and return another day.
